1. Bit Of A Nothing Segment

The Street Profits Hit Row

Only one more 'Down' to report.

It's genuinely fun to see Triple H toy around with non-title feuds in the tag-team division, but 'The Game' will need to do more than this if that idea is going to work. Hit Row vs. Maximum Male Models was too short to really mean anything, and The Street Profits running in for the save couldn't erm...save it.

Friday marked a bit of a wasted WWE week for these teams, to be honest. None of them are on Clash At The Castle (for various reasons), and they won't be on the next pay-per-view unless creative comes through for them before 8 October. Put simply, Hit Row and MMM deserve more than three short minutes.

There's an eight-man tag coming, and that's absolutely fine. Running this back en route? Nah, that'd be a mistake. Fans don't need to sit through endless amounts of nothing tags before seeing that bumper blow off that should (in theory) elevate the two squads working here.
